what kind of transfer case would i use in my 93 awd tsi? is there a difference in the years at all?
 
eclipsegst3131 said:
what kind of transfer case would i use in my 93 awd tsi? is there a difference in the years at all?
You'll want to get a 23 spline transfer case. Yes there are differences between years.
 
It only takes about 15 minutes to drop it down and count the splines. You should need a 23like mentioned above, but unless you are the 1st and only owner of the vehicle it could have changed in the meantime.:thumb:
 
megadeth0 said:
It only takes about 15 minutes to drop it down and count the splines. You should need a 23like mentioned above, but unless you are the 1st and only owner of the vehicle it could have changed in the meantime.:thumb:
If the car is a 91, he should most likely be using a 22 spline tranny.
 
Not necessarily. Like John said previously, they started the 23 spline mid 91. It is touch and gofor the 91's. I would lower it and count. It is the safest way. :thumb:

"1990 to early 1991 are 22spline cases, mid 1991 - 1994 are 23spline (which is what you need) "

You will need mid 1991-1994 tranny which have 23 splines.

you dont really need a 91-94 tranny. you could swap the center shaft from one into you 90 trans. but the prefered way would be to get a 91-94 trans since they are stronger internally then the 90 trans anyway. youll also need to change around the cables, brackets or shifter. there a big discussion going on about what all needs swapped for it to work.
